Cover art

The cover art was designed by Christopher Williams.

In 1998, the cover appeared on the front of the first issue of a periodical called Spring Journal.[1] This lead to confusion in a list of new artist's books; the compiler thought the journal's name was 'The Red Krayola'.[2]
